Identification
Common Name4',7-Dihydroxy-6-methoxyisoflavan
ClassSmall Molecule
Description4',7-Dihydroxy-6-methoxyisoflavan is a polyphenol metabolite detected in biological fluids (PMID: 20428313).

Chemical Taxonomy
Description belongs to the class of organic compounds known as 6-o-methylated isoflavonoids. These are isoflavonoids with methoxy groups attached to the C6 atom of the isoflavonoid backbone. Isoflavonoids are natural products derived from 3-phenylchromen-4-one.
